#e31510 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e31510 is composed of 89% red, 8.2%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 90.7% magenta, 93% yellow and 11% black. It has a hue angle of 1.4 degrees, a saturation of 86.8% and a lightness of 47.6%. #e31510 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2a20 with #c70000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0000.

Shades and Tints of #e31510

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070101 is the darkest color, while #fef4f4 is the lightest one.
